12 | How to use pktdef.h:
|
---|
13 |
|
---|
14 | 1. Include wintab.h
|
---|
15 | 2. if using just one packet format:
|
---|
16 | a. Define PACKETDATA and PACKETMODE as or'ed combinations of WTPKT bits
|
---|
17 | (use the PK_* identifiers).
|
---|
18 | b. Include pktdef.h.
|
---|
19 | c. The generated structure typedef will be called PACKET. Use PACKETDATA
|
---|
20 | and PACKETMODE to fill in the LOGCONTEXT structure.
|
---|
21 | 3. If using multiple packet formats, for each one:
|
---|
22 | a. Define PACKETNAME. Its text value will be a prefix for this packet's
|
---|
23 | parameters and names.
|
---|
24 | b. Define <PACKETNAME>PACKETDATA and <PACKETNAME>PACKETMODE similar to
|
---|
25 | 2.a. above.
|
---|
26 | c. Include pktdef.h.
|
---|
27 | d. The generated structure typedef will be called
|
---|
28 | <PACKETNAME>PACKET. Compare with 2.c. above and example #2 below.
|
---|
29 | 4. If using extension packet data, do the following additional steps
|
---|
30 | for each extension:
|
---|
31 | a. Before including pktdef.h, define <PACKETNAME>PACKET<EXTENSION>
|
---|
32 | as either PKEXT_ABSOLUTE or PKEXT_RELATIVE.
|
---|
33 | b. The generated structure typedef will contain a field for the
|
---|
34 | extension data.
|
---|
35 | c. Scan the WTI_EXTENSION categories to find the extension's
|
---|
36 | packet mask bit.
|
---|
37 | d. OR the packet mask bit with <PACKETNAME>PACKETDATA and use the
|
---|
38 | result in the lcPktData field of the LOGCONTEXT structure.
|
---|
39 | e. If <PACKETNAME>PACKET<EXTENSION> was PKEXT_RELATIVE, OR the
|
---|
40 | packet mask bit with <PACKETNAME>PACKETMODE and use the result
|
---|
41 | in the lcPktMode field of the LOGCONTEXT structure.

44 | Example #1. -- single packet format
|
---|
45 |
|
---|
46 | #include <wintab.h>
|
---|
47 | #define PACKETDATA PK_X | PK_Y | PK_BUTTONS /@ x, y, buttons @/
|
---|
48 | #define PACKETMODE PK_BUTTONS /@ buttons relative mode @/
|
---|
49 | #include <pktdef.h>
|
---|
50 | ...
|
---|
51 | lc.lcPktData = PACKETDATA;
|
---|
52 | lc.lcPktMode = PACKETMODE;
|
---|
53 |
|
---|
54 | Example #2. -- multiple formats
|
---|
55 |
|
---|
56 | #include <wintab.h>
|
---|
57 | #define PACKETNAME MOE
|
---|
58 | #define MOEPACKETDATA PK_X | PK_Y | PK_BUTTONS /@ x, y, buttons @/
|
---|
59 | #define MOEPACKETMODE PK_BUTTONS /@ buttons relative mode @/
|
---|
60 | #include <pktdef.h>
|
---|
61 | #define PACKETNAME LARRY
|
---|
62 | #define LARRYPACKETDATA PK_Y | PK_Z | PK_BUTTONS /@ y, z, buttons @/
|
---|
63 | #define LARRYPACKETMODE PK_BUTTONS /@ buttons relative mode @/
|
---|
64 | #include <pktdef.h>
|
---|
65 | #define PACKETNAME CURLY
|
---|
66 | #define CURLYPACKETDATA PK_X | PK_Z | PK_BUTTONS /@ x, z, buttons @/
|
---|
67 | #define CURLYPACKETMODE PK_BUTTONS /@ buttons relative mode @/
|
---|
68 | #include <pktdef.h>
|
---|
69 | ...
|
---|
70 | lcMOE.lcPktData = MOEPACKETDATA;
|
---|
71 | lcMOE.lcPktMode = MOEPACKETMODE;
|
---|
72 | ...
|
---|
73 | lcLARRY.lcPktData = LARRYPACKETDATA;
|
---|
74 | lcLARRY.lcPktMode = LARRYPACKETMODE;
|
---|
75 | ...
|
---|
76 | lcCURLY.lcPktData = CURLYPACKETDATA;
|
---|
77 | lcCURLY.lcPktMode = CURLYPACKETMODE;
|
---|
78 |
|
---|
79 | Example #3. -- extension packet data "XFOO".
|
---|
80 |
|
---|
81 | #include <wintab.h>
|
---|
82 | #define PACKETDATA PK_X | PK_Y | PK_BUTTONS /@ x, y, buttons @/
|
---|
83 | #define PACKETMODE PK_BUTTONS /@ buttons relative mode @/
|
---|
84 | #define PACKETXFOO PKEXT_ABSOLUTE /@ XFOO absolute mode @/
|
---|
85 | #include <pktdef.h>
|
---|
86 | ...
|
---|
87 | UINT ScanExts(UINT wTag)
|
---|
88 | {
|
---|
89 | UINT i;
|
---|
90 | UINT wScanTag;
|
---|
91 |
|
---|
92 | /@ scan for wTag's info category. @/
|
---|
93 | for (i = 0; WTInfo(WTI_EXTENSIONS + i, EXT_TAG, &wScanTag); i++) {
|
---|
94 | if (wTag == wScanTag) {
|
---|
95 | /@ return category offset from WTI_EXTENSIONS. @/
|
---|
96 | return i;
|
---|
97 | }
|
---|
98 | }
|
---|
99 | /@ return error code. @/
|
---|
100 | return 0xFFFF;
|
---|
101 | }
|
---|
102 | ...
|
---|
103 | lc.lcPktData = PACKETDATA;
|
---|
104 | lc.lcPktMode = PACKETMODE;
|
---|
105 | #ifdef PACKETXFOO
|
---|
106 | categoryXFOO = ScanExts(WTX_XFOO);
|
---|
107 | WTInfo(WTI_EXTENSIONS + categoryXFOO, EXT_MASK, &maskXFOO);
|
---|
108 | lc.lcPktData |= maskXFOO;
|
---|
109 | #if PACKETXFOO == PKEXT_RELATIVE
|
---|
110 | lc.lcPktMode |= maskXFOO;
|
---|
111 | #endif
|
---|
112 | #endif
|
---|
113 | WTOpen(hWnd, &lc, TRUE);
